Stephen L. Chambers, B.A., M.Div., Ph.D.
(New Testament Exegetical Theology)
Born in Vancouver, BC, 1962. Elementary and high school in Burnaby, BC (1968-1980); Concordia College, Portland, OR (B.A. 1984); Concordia Seminary, St. Louis, MO (M.Div. 1989); University of St. Michael’s College, Toronto, ON (Ph.D. 2004). Pastor, Good Shepherd and Redeemer Lutheran Churches, Valleyview and High Prairie, AB (1989-1993); Pastor, Concordia Lutheran Church, Edmonton, AB (1993-1998); Interim Pastor, St. Matthew Lutheran Church, Scarborough, ON (1998-2001). Instructor, Concordia Seminary, Odessa, Ukraine (2005); Instructor, Luther Institute - Southeast Asia (2008, 2009); Guest instructor, Concordia Lutheran Seminary, Edmonton, AB, (2000) Assistant Professor of Exegetical Theology, (2002-2007) Associate Professor since 2007.
Academic Service at Concordia Lutheran Seminary
Assistant Professor of Exegetical Theology, Concordia Lutheran Seminary, Edmonton, AB, 2002-2007. Associate Professor of Exegetical Theology, Concordia Lutheran Seminary, Edmonton, AB, 2007-present.
Courses taught:
E-573 Field Archaeology; EN-512 Luke; EN-521 First Corinthians; EN-523 Galatians; EN-569 John; P-110 Parish Ministry Immersion; P-130 Homiletics I; P-140 Christian Worship; P-230 Homiletics II; P-402 Pastoral Theology.
Administrative Service at Concordia Lutheran Seminary
Dean of Student Life, 2002-present. Dean of Chapel, 2002-2007. Faculty Secretary, 2002-present. Director of Placement, 2003-present. Director of Financial Aid, 2002-2004, 2006-present.
